#b0bbb4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b0bbb4 is composed of 69% red, 73.3% green and 70.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 3.7%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 141.8 degrees, a saturation of 7.5% and a lightness of 71.2%. #b0bbb4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#617769.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

#b0bbb4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b0bbb4 has RGB values of R:176, G:187, B:180 and CMYK values of C:0.06, M:0, Y:0.04,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 11582388.
